The gaping hole in the Virage strategy is Verification IP (VIP), the software used to validate not only the IP but the successful integration of that IP into a design. Both Denali and Synopsys have VIP, as does Cadence and Perfectus, but only Denali and Synopsys can do the total IP sell today.
Denali founded commercial memory modeling in 1996 and has evolved as one of the most successful privately held Semi IP companies of our time. The gaping hole in the Denali strategy is physical IP, SRAM, Logic, and IOs, the building blocks of modern semiconductor design. Foundries work closely with the physical IP companies on emerging nodes and silicon validation. This type of trusted partnership can be leveraged into the top semiconductor companies around the world, Virage Logic is TSMC’s 40nm early development partner. At a minimum Denali should aggressively OEM the TSMC physical IP to stay foundry close. Denali is also direct sales centric which will limit the active customer base and is not scalable in this ultra competitive market. In regard to your “Synopsys is giving away IP” comment where you comment on the subscription model, I believe you are referring to the DesignWare Library IP that contains the essential infrastructure IP for design and verification including datapath components. However, the DesignWare Core IP (which includes the standard “interface IP” such as USB, DDR, PCIe, SATA, etc.) is sold using a similar business model as IP from other vendors.
In regard to stifling innovation, I cannot disagree more. Synopsys has approximately 700 or so engineers developing interface and analog semiconductor IP. In my opinion, Synopsys is the “poster child” for innovation and our customers value the ability to acquire all of their IP from a single source.
Finally, in specific regard to memory interface innovation and leadership(e.g., DDR), Synopsys leads the pack! Synopsys was ranked well ahead of ARM, Denali and Virage in a recent analyst survey based on 2008 revenues. As the memory interface speeds for DDR2 and DDR3 increase to 800, 1066, 1333, 1600 and up to 2133Mbps in the future, a memory interface requires a hard IP physical interface (PHY) as well as the traditional digital controller in order to avoid horrible ASIC flow timing closure issues experience with “soft PHYs” (BTW – I admire the marketeer who coined that phrase, as misleading as it has become). It is the Synopsys excellence in hard PHY and controller IP for high speed interfaces, both parallel and serial, that propelled us into the leadership spot for DDR interface IP.
